I just started to use Mylyn for my personal projects with the Galileo
release, which means I use it with a local repository for now. Now there
is a point I dont understand: almost everytime I exit eclipse then open it
again, the context I built during the previous session is lost (including
landmarks), except for the currently visible item.

I tried different things:
- enable auto synchronization, change the delay to 5 minutes
- manually synchronize
- attach context in the task editor but it tells me that I cant attach a
context to a local repository

Sometimes I get the context I had before, but more often I get the minimum
context. It's annoying. I just would like that it works out of the box
without scratching my head about "how to save the context between two
coding sessions"?
